A megabit is 1 million bits, or 1/8 th of a megabyte. Although files are usually measured in megabytes, internet speed is usually advertised in megabits to make it seem faster. A bit is the basic unit of information.

WebMegabits. Megabit is a unit of measurement of digital information transmission or storage. It is one of the basic units in telecommunication and computer science. Megabit has the symbol of Mb, and it equals to 1000 kilobits or 10 6 bits. Bit (b) is a measurement unit used in binary system to store or transmit data, like internet connection speed or the quality scale of an audio or a video recording. A bit is usually represented with a 0 or a 1. 8 bits make 1 byte.
